  • Q: How to service an Oil Pressure Switch on 2010 Dodge Avenger?
    A: You should first take off and isolate the negative battery cable before performing any service on the oil pressure sender. After that, lift and prop up the vehicle. After that, take off the splash shield that is mounted to the right side frame rail. Once that's achieved, take out the accessory drive belt next. Take out the three bolts after that and place the A/C compressor in its new position. After that, remove the oil pressure switch electric connection and then take out the switch using the C-4597 socket or one that can be used instead.
